If you compare the size of the iPod to the size of mobile phones, that answer should become immediately obvious. For phones to contain as much storage as iPods and other such devices, many more components will be necessary to allow the phone to read the information properly. This, in turn, would consume more battery life, and thus the battery would be larger.

One could imagine that by now, the phone would be potentially twice the size of iPods currently. That's without considering extra components such as cameras, Bluetooth, etc, that would take up extra bulk.

In the end, the final product would be somewhat large and cumbersome, as well as requiring a huge battery to provide enough power. Thus, such a phone would be useless.

What is the difference between the memory in the mobile phone and that of a system unit memory?

The memory in a mobile phone typically consists of a combination of RAM (for temporary data storage) and internal storage (for apps and files), often optimized for energy efficiency and compactness. In contrast, a system unit's memory, which includes RAM and hard drives or SSDs, is generally larger and designed for higher performance and multitasking capabilities. Additionally, mobile memory is often non-removable, while system unit memory components can be upgraded or replaced more easily. Overall, mobile phone memory prioritizes portability and battery efficiency, whereas system unit memory focuses on performance and expandability.
